Actually, the 1/4 depends on the year. Did the NSX have pop up headlights or fixed headlights? The 5-speed 3 liter NA1s run low 14s, the 6 speed 3.2 liter NA2s (with 30 more hp) run the 13s mentioned above.
You've also got to remember, its still just a V6, and the owner was clearly a big money ricer if all he did was a wide-body. NSX Supercharger = 380 wheel with an absolutely flat power curve, Stage 1 single turbo = 490ish wheel, Stage 1 twin turbo = 550ish wheel, that's Porsche GT2 territory for a third the price . Stage 3 twin or single dual scroll = 660+ whp
